The cloud offers incredible scalability and agility, but it can also lead to unchecked spending. FinOps is a crucial discipline that blends finance, technology, and operations to optimize cloud costs and maximize the business value of cloud investments. It’s about building a culture of cost awareness and accountability.
Why is FinOps Essential?
The cloud’s dynamic nature often leads to:
- Overspending: Paying for unused or underutilized resources.
- Lack of visibility: Uncertainty about where cloud budgets are going.
- Budget surprises: Unpredictable cost spikes.
- Siloed teams: Finance and technology working in isolation, causing inefficiencies.
These challenges are universal, as highlighted in the video “3 เหตุผลที่ทุกองค์กรต้องใช้โซลูชัน FinOps ” (3 Reasons Every Organization Needs FinOps), which emphasizes the importance of cost visibility, optimization, and establishing a strong FinOps culture within organizations.
The FinOps Framework: Inform, Optimize, Operate
FinOps follows a continuous cycle:
- Inform: Gain visibility into cloud costs and usage through detailed billing data, dashboards, tagging, as well as leveraging APIs for further analysis, offered by many cloud platforms. The Thai video effectively demonstrates how crucial it is to understand your cloud spending patterns before making any optimization decisions.
- Optimize: Reduce waste by right-sizing resources, leveraging committed use discounts, and using automation. The video illustrates various optimization strategies, echoing the importance of finding the right balance between cost and performance.
- Operate: Embed FinOps principles into your culture by establishing clear processes, fostering collaboration, and integrating cost management into the technology development lifecycle. The video emphasizes the need for ongoing management and continuous improvement in FinOps practices.
Tools and Practices for FinOps
Cloud providers offer tools to help:
Inform:
- Detailed billing reports and export capabilities.
- Cost and usage visualization dashboards that can help analyze in-depth data, similar to tools like Looker Studio.
- Anomaly detection to flag unusual spending.
Optimize:
- Reserved instances/Committed use discounts.
- Savings plans.
- Spot instances/Preemptible VMs (such as those offered on platforms like GCP) for cost-effective, fault-tolerant workloads.
- Automated rightsizing recommendations.
- Idle resource identification.
Operate:
- Budgeting and alerts.
- Access control and policy management.
- Tagging and resource grouping for accurate cost allocation.
- Automation to streamline operations.
FinOps in Action: Real-World Success
Companies like Spotify have reaped significant benefits from implementing FinOps. By providing their technology teams with greater visibility into resource usage and developing internal tools for cost optimization, Spotify empowered their teams to make cost-conscious decisions. Their use of services like Google Cloud’s BigQuery , a serverless and scalable data warehouse, allowed them to efficiently analyze billing data and optimize their cloud spend. This focus on cost awareness and data-driven optimization led to substantial savings, demonstrating the tangible value of FinOps.
The Future is FinOps-Enabled
FinOps is now a critical business function, a point strongly reinforced by the growing global interest, including the insightful perspectives shared in the “3 เหตุผลที่ทุกองค์กรต้องใช้โซลูชัน FinOps” (3 Reasons Every Organization Needs FinOps) video. By embracing FinOps principles and leveraging available tools, organizations can gain control over cloud spending, improve efficiency, and unlock the true value of their cloud investments. While it requires an initial investment, the long-term rewards – cost savings, agility, and innovation – are significant. As cloud adoption grows, regardless of the provider, mastering FinOps will be key to success in the digital age.